Outpatient visit and inpatient daylimits do not apply to the following conditions: serious emotional disturbances of a child(as defined in Section 1374.72(e) of the California Health and Safety Code), schizophrenia, schizoaffective disorder, bipolar disorder (manic-depressive illness), major depressive disorders, panic disorder, obsessive-compulsive disorder, pervasive developmental disorder or autism, anorexia nervosa, and bulimia nervosa. Hospital services like rooms, meals, and general nursing for inpatients are covered by Part A. Ambulatory treatment center - established patient office or other outpatient visit, detailed/moderate complexity 90804 Psytx office 20-30 min 99324 Domicil/r-home visit new pat Typically, outpatient maternity services include OB-GYN office visits during pregnancy and immediately after giving birth. Outpatient care and physician-related services for inpatient care are covered by Part B. Outpatient coding refers to a detailed diagnosis report in which the patient is generally treated in one visit, whereas an inpatient coding system is used to report a patient’s diagnosis and services based on his extended stay. A clinic (or outpatient clinic or ambulatory care clinic) is a health facility that is primarily focused on the care of outpatients.Clinics can be privately operated or publicly managed and funded. Ambulatory care sensitive conditions (ACSC) are health conditions where appropriate ambulatory care prevents or reduces the need for hospital admission (or inpatient care), such as diabetes or chronic obstructive pulmonary disease..
